Heavenly Strawberry Cheesecake Napoleon

Description

A delightful pastry dessert combining layers of flaky puff pastry, creamy cheesecake mousse, and fresh strawberries.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 sheets frozen puff pastry, thawed
  • 1 large egg, at room temperature
  • 2 teaspoons whole milk
  • 3/4 cup strawberry preserves
  • 3 cups fresh strawberries, washed and sliced
  • 1 recipe strawberry cheesecake mousse
  • 2 tablespoons confectioners’ sugar, for dusting

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  2. Prepare puff pastry by cutting each sheet into 6 equal rectangles.
  3. Whisk together the egg and milk for the egg wash and lightly coat the top of each pastry rectangle.
  4. Bake for 15-17 minutes or until golden brown. Allow to cool for 5-10 minutes.
  5. Separate the layers of each pastry, spread 1 tablespoon of strawberry preserves, pipe 2 tablespoons of strawberry cheesecake mousse, and top with sliced strawberries.
  6. Finish by placing the top half of the pastry back on and dusting with confectioners’ sugar.
  7. Serve on a platter and enjoy!

Notes

For prevent soggy bottoms, ensure pastries are fully baked until golden and crisp.
